Two Hawkeyes Named To Preseason Watch List

Dec. 8, 2009

IOWA CITY – University of Iowa women’s gymnasts Jessa Hansen and Rebecca Simbhudas have been selected to the 2010 Preseason Big Ten Gymnasts to Watch List. This list is a compilation of prospective Big Ten leaders for the 2010 season.

Hansen, a native of Clive, IA, competed on bars, beam and floor in every meet last season. The sophomore recorded a career-best on the floor exercise (9.9) against Iowa State and a best on bars (9.775) at the Big Ten Championships.

Simbhudas, a native of Markham, Ontario, scored career-highs in every event during the 2009 season. The junior also earned Big Ten Gymnast of the Week (2/23/09) and finished in first place of the all-around competition against Iowa State.

“I think there are a lot of gymnasts that show promise on our team, but these two girls are the two that have the most potential to make a difference and improve from last year,” said Head Coach Larissa Libby. “They are both very disciplined in the gym, and are silent leaders who don’t have to say a lot, but let their gymnastics speak for them.”

After an impressive intrasquad meet in front of a standing room only crowd inside the Field House, the Hawkeyes will return to competition Jan. 9 with a meet against Michigan.
